M7.7 Earthquake Strikes Flores

The first major earthquake struck the island of Flores during the early hours of August 15.

The magnitude 7.7 earthquake occurred at approximately 05:58 local time, with its epicentre located offshore, north of Flores and approximately 68 kilometres north-northwest of the city of Ende.

Estimates of the focal depth varied between seismological agencies, with some assessments placing the earthquake at a relatively shallow depth.

The earthquake caused extensive damage across affected areas.

According to the latest available information, at least 47 people were reported dead, while others were injured. Buildings were damaged or destroyed, landslides affected roads and access routes, and disruptions to electricity and communications complicated rescue operations.

Some remote communities remained difficult to reach, meaning that the final extent of the destruction could not immediately be established.

A tsunami warning was issued following the earthquake and was later cancelled.

Small tsunami waves were nevertheless recorded along parts of the coastline, with reports indicating a maximum wave height of approximately 1.61 metres near Riung.

The main earthquake was followed by intense aftershock activity, including events exceeding magnitude 6.

Flores has experienced destructive earthquakes before.

The catastrophic 1992 Flores earthquake and tsunami remains one of the most significant seismic disasters in the modern history of the region and illustrates the exceptional tectonic complexity of this part of Indonesia.

A Second Powerful Earthquake Strikes Sumatra

Only several hours after the Flores earthquake, another major seismic event occurred in Indonesia.

At approximately 17:54 local time, a magnitude 6.9 earthquake struck Sumatra.

The epicentral area was located near Pematangsiantar in North Sumatra, while the focal depth was estimated at approximately 183 kilometres.

The considerable depth of this second earthquake significantly reduced its destructive potential at the surface.

Initial reports did not indicate casualties or major structural damage comparable with those caused by the Flores earthquake.
